Handover Note — Gross-Margin Review

To my successor: margin review of the Calderine product family is half done. Findings so far: freight recharges under-billed since the Westmoor depot switch; blended margin down 2.1 points. Pricing desk has corrective quotes drafted, awaiting sign-off. Avoid reopening the supplier rebate question until the audit closes. Full workpapers are with the finance lead. The strategic context you'll need is summarised below.

management briefing: Only 33 of the 205 pilot accounts renewed Kasath, so a churn review is set for October 17. Weniusek Logistics is in early talks to buy Holethax Freight for about $345.6 million.

Welcome to the Pointsmith team! If a customer's loyalty-points ledger gets wedged (usually after a failed merge on Driftly accounts), don't panic. First run the ledger-replay job from the Harborline console — it rebuilds balances from the event stream in a few minutes. If replay fails twice, you'll need to unlock the admin recovery path, which escalates to the Keelbrook vault. That path is gated, and yes, it's a bit old-school: it still uses a spoken-word passphrase, which is below.

vault phrase of bagef-yahip = casael-ralius

Hey, quick handover on the Coldcrate archival job: buckets older than 180 days get swept nightly into glacier-tier storage by the Mothball cron. It's mostly hands-off, but watch for stuck manifests after schema bumps — just requeue them. I've written up the requeue steps and gotcha list on the page below.

operations page: https://confluence.lumicsys.internal/projects/display/projects/display

## Deployment: Vendored Fonts

Glyphnest vendors all third-party fonts at build time rather than fetching them at runtime, so offline installs render correctly. Support should never advise customers to edit the font directory manually; a redeploy will overwrite it. The build resolves font paths from the deployment settings shown below.

config for yahof-tajop:
zorath:
  pin: 7493
  metrics_host: metrics.zorath.tolvaqsys.internal
  tenant: praiel
  seal: seal_fd9cd4f1